![]() ![]() You can number your sub-sections with a decimal format.Īnother important means of organizing your manual is to number your pages. Both your main sections and any sub-sections should be numbered. Number your policies and procedures for easy reference. Use your Table of Contents as your guide to organizing your main information. While those changes in time may be effective in fiction, they will not work with your policy and procedure manual.Ī typical printed manual has a cover, a title page, a foreword or introduction, the Table of Contents, the policies and procedures, and index.
